Lots of factors, but a couple of the major ones are that we allow much
heavier trucks than a lot of the world, and that we usually use asphault
rather than concrete to build roads.  Asphault wears out REALLY quickly
compared to good concrete.  We also use salt rather than chemical ice melts
or sand.  Salt will eat roads, too.  America DOES have some good roads, but
they're all in the south or california...
